Last night’s ratings for the struggling Saturday Night Live-inspired sitcom 30 Rock were so encouraging that NBC has given the show a full season pickup.

For the past two months, NBC execs had been giving the struggling show teenie-weenie three-episode orders. But last night they stuck the show at 9:30 behind Scrubs– and the ruse worked!

The ratings among those tasty 18-49 year olds jumped 25 percent over last week’s outing (hey, it was either that or changing the channel to the last half of a CSI rerun), so the suits who love seeing themselves parodied each week found all the reason they needed to keep the show alive.With the Rock order, every new NBC show has received a full season, order made it– all but for the fallen Kidnappedand 20 Good Years, whose demise was in the cards from its first excruciating preview.
